diff --git a/modules/core/pom.xml b/modules/core/pom.xml index 10725844..d7b2299a 100644 --- a/modules/core/pom.xml +++ b/modules/core/pom.xml @@ -22,13 +22,14 @@ - + com.mysql mysql-connector-j runtime + com.oracle @@ -36,57 +37,54 @@ 11.2.0.3 runtime - - + + + com.microsoft.sqlserver mssql-jdbc runtime - --> + + org.postgresql postgresql runtime + - + com.jeesite jeesite-common ${project.parent.version} - + com.jeesite jeesite-framework ${project.parent.version} + org.springframework.boot spring-boot-starter-tomcat diff --git a/modules/core/src/main/resources/config/jeesite-core.yml b/modules/core/src/main/resources/config/jeesite-core.yml index 0dee298a..ac30792a 100644 --- a/modules/core/src/main/resources/config/jeesite-core.yml +++ b/modules/core/src/main/resources/config/jeesite-core.yml @@ -51,7 +51,7 @@ jdbc: removeAbandoned: false removeAbandonedTimeout: 2100 - # Oracle 下会自动开启 PSCache,并指定每个连接上 PSCache 大小。若不指定,则与 maxActive 相同(4.1.5+) + # 是否缓存 PreparedStatement 对象的最大数量(4.1.5+) maxPoolPreparedStatementPerConnectionSize: ~ # 设置连接属性,可获取到表的 remark (备注) diff --git a/parent/pom.xml b/parent/pom.xml index d155c6dd..bfdf7a76 100644 --- a/parent/pom.xml +++ b/parent/pom.xml @@ -6,7 +6,7 @@ org.springframework.boot spring-boot-starter-parent - 3.2.2 + 3.1.8 @@ -54,7 +54,7 @@ 3.0.3 4.6 6.0.0 - 1.2.20 + 1.2.21 2.0.0-alpha-4 2.8.0-release 2.2.19 diff --git a/web-api/src/main/resources/config/application.yml b/web-api/src/main/resources/config/application.yml index d5cbf34f..768a3b80 100644 --- a/web-api/src/main/resources/config/application.yml +++ b/web-api/src/main/resources/config/application.yml @@ -59,7 +59,7 @@ jdbc: password: 123456 testSql: SELECT 1 -# # Oracle 数据库配置(若使用 12c,请修改 /modules/core/pom.xml 文件,打开 12c 依赖,去掉 11g 依赖) +# # Oracle 数据库配置(11g,若使用 12c 以上版本,请打开 /modules/core/pom.xml 文件,替换为 Oracle 12c 驱动并编译打包 core 模块) # type: oracle # driver: oracle.jdbc.OracleDriver # url: jdbc:oracle:thin:@127.0.0.1:1521/orcl @@ -67,7 +67,7 @@ jdbc: # password: jeesite # testSql: SELECT 1 FROM DUAL -# # Sql Server 数据库配置(2008) +# # Sql Server 数据库配置(2008 版本,请打开 /modules/core/pom.xml 文件,替换为 SqlServer 2008 驱动并编译打包 core 模块) # type: mssql # driver: net.sourceforge.jtds.jdbc.Driver # url: jdbc:jtds:sqlserver://127.0.0.1:1433/jeesite @@ -75,14 +75,14 @@ jdbc: # password: jeesite # testSql: SELECT 1 -# # Sql Server 数据库配置(2012以上版本)(请修改 /modules/core/pom.xml 文件,打开 SqlServer 2012 依赖并编译打包) +# # Sql Server 数据库配置(2012 及以上版本,请打开 /modules/core/pom.xml 文件,替换为 SqlServer 2021 驱动并编译打包 core 模块) # type: mssql2012 # driver: com.microsoft.sqlserver.jdbc.SQLServerDriver # url: jdbc:sqlserver://127.0.0.1:1433;DatabaseName=jeesite;encrypt=true;trustServerCertificate=true # username: jeesite # password: jeesite # testSql: SELECT 1 - + # # PostgreSql 数据库配置 # type: postgresql # driver: org.postgresql.Driver @@ -91,7 +91,7 @@ jdbc: # password: jeesite # testSql: SELECT 1 -# # H2 数据库配置(请修改 /modules/core/pom.xml 文件,打开 H2 DB 依赖) +# # H2 数据库配置(请打开 /modules/core/pom.xml 文件,打开 H2 DB 驱动并编译打包 core 模块) # type: h2 # driver: org.h2.Driver # url: jdbc:h2:~/jeesite-db/jeesite @@ -143,7 +143,7 @@ jdbc: # removeAbandoned: false # removeAbandonedTimeout: 2100 # -# # Oracle 下会自动开启 PSCache,并指定每个连接上 PSCache 大小。若不指定,则与 maxActive 相同(4.1.5+) +# # 是否缓存 PreparedStatement 对象的最大数量(4.1.5+) # maxPoolPreparedStatementPerConnectionSize: ~ # # # 设置连接属性,可获取到表的 remark (备注) diff --git a/web/src/main/resources/config/application.yml b/web/src/main/resources/config/application.yml index e668618e..2b5d0d4b 100644 --- a/web/src/main/resources/config/application.yml +++ b/web/src/main/resources/config/application.yml @@ -59,7 +59,7 @@ jdbc: password: 123456 testSql: SELECT 1 -# # Oracle 数据库配置(若使用 12c,请修改 /modules/core/pom.xml 文件,打开 12c 依赖,去掉 11g 依赖) +# # Oracle 数据库配置(11g,若使用 12c 以上版本,请打开 /modules/core/pom.xml 文件,替换为 Oracle 12c 驱动并编译打包 core 模块) # type: oracle # driver: oracle.jdbc.OracleDriver # url: jdbc:oracle:thin:@127.0.0.1:1521/orcl @@ -67,7 +67,7 @@ jdbc: # password: jeesite # testSql: SELECT 1 FROM DUAL -# # Sql Server 数据库配置(2008) +# # Sql Server 数据库配置(2008 版本,请打开 /modules/core/pom.xml 文件,替换为 SqlServer 2008 驱动并编译打包 core 模块) # type: mssql # driver: net.sourceforge.jtds.jdbc.Driver # url: jdbc:jtds:sqlserver://127.0.0.1:1433/jeesite @@ -75,7 +75,7 @@ jdbc: # password: jeesite # testSql: SELECT 1 -# # Sql Server 数据库配置(2012以上版本)(请修改 /modules/core/pom.xml 文件,打开 SqlServer 2012 依赖并编译打包) +# # Sql Server 数据库配置(2012 及以上版本,请打开 /modules/core/pom.xml 文件,替换为 SqlServer 2021 驱动并编译打包 core 模块) # type: mssql2012 # driver: com.microsoft.sqlserver.jdbc.SQLServerDriver # url: jdbc:sqlserver://127.0.0.1:1433;DatabaseName=jeesite;encrypt=true;trustServerCertificate=true @@ -91,7 +91,7 @@ jdbc: # password: jeesite # testSql: SELECT 1 -# # H2 数据库配置(请修改 /modules/core/pom.xml 文件,打开 H2 DB 依赖) +# # H2 数据库配置(请打开 /modules/core/pom.xml 文件,打开 H2 DB 驱动并编译打包 core 模块) # type: h2 # driver: org.h2.Driver # url: jdbc:h2:~/jeesite-db/jeesite @@ -143,7 +143,7 @@ jdbc: # removeAbandoned: false # removeAbandonedTimeout: 2100 # -# # Oracle 下会自动开启 PSCache,并指定每个连接上 PSCache 大小。若不指定,则与 maxActive 相同(4.1.5+) +# # 是否缓存 PreparedStatement 对象的最大数量(4.1.5+) # maxPoolPreparedStatementPerConnectionSize: ~ # # # 设置连接属性,可获取到表的 remark (备注)